The group gained popularity by performing at the first Bronner Brothers Hair show. The girls were soon in high demand. They were elementary school students when asked to perform at the state Capital building, a personal request of the late Mayor Maynard Jackson. Their first hit single "Kick em to the Curb" showed off the girls sassy attitudes, appealing to kids and adults alike. They we're even cheered on by local legends like Ryan Cameron, who affectionately would call them the "Kick em to the Curb" girls.
Amber caught the attention of rap legend Disco Rick on a local radio rap contest "Who Got the Flava". Rick introduced the group (now called by Relay) to Krayzie Bone at a local concert. They were featured on the multi platinum album "Thug Mentality 1999" on the song "Relay Thugline".
